From 9b3b0a1d60d79d7ca2c7b7992687dc5c154f1d13384cd85c39ab9ef324e61894 Mon Sep 17 00:00:00 2001 From: Stephan Kulow Date: Mon, 5 Mar 2012 17:01:42 +0000 Subject: [PATCH] Accepting request 106138 from devel:languages:python Please add OBS-URL: https://build.opensuse.org/request/show/106138 OBS-URL: https://build.opensuse.org/package/show/openSUSE:Factory/python-pytest?expand=0&rev=1 --- .gitattributes | 23 +++++++++++++++++ .gitignore | 1 + pytest-2.2.3.zip | 3 +++ python-pytest.changes | 5 ++++ python-pytest.spec | 60 +++++++++++++++++++++++++++++++++++++++++++ 5 files changed, 92 insertions(+) create mode 100644 .gitattributes create mode 100644 .gitignore create mode 100644 pytest-2.2.3.zip create mode 100644 python-pytest.changes create mode 100644 python-pytest.spec diff --git a/.gitattributes b/.gitattributes new file mode 100644 index 0000000..9b03811 --- /dev/null +++ b/.gitattributes @@ -0,0 +1,23 @@ +## Default LFS +*.7z filter=lfs diff=lfs merge=lfs -text +*.bsp filter=lfs diff=lfs merge=lfs -text +*.bz2 filter=lfs diff=lfs merge=lfs -text +*.gem filter=lfs diff=lfs merge=lfs -text +*.gz filter=lfs diff=lfs merge=lfs -text +*.jar filter=lfs diff=lfs merge=lfs -text +*.lz filter=lfs diff=lfs merge=lfs -text +*.lzma filter=lfs diff=lfs merge=lfs -text +*.obscpio filter=lfs diff=lfs merge=lfs -text +*.oxt filter=lfs diff=lfs merge=lfs -text +*.pdf filter=lfs diff=lfs merge=lfs -text +*.png filter=lfs diff=lfs merge=lfs -text +*.rpm filter=lfs diff=lfs merge=lfs -text +*.tbz filter=lfs diff=lfs merge=lfs -text +*.tbz2 filter=lfs diff=lfs merge=lfs -text +*.tgz filter=lfs diff=lfs merge=lfs -text +*.ttf filter=lfs diff=lfs merge=lfs -text +*.txz filter=lfs diff=lfs merge=lfs -text +*.whl filter=lfs diff=lfs merge=lfs -text +*.xz filter=lfs diff=lfs merge=lfs -text +*.zip filter=lfs diff=lfs merge=lfs -text +*.zst filter=lfs diff=lfs merge=lfs -text diff --git a/.gitignore b/.gitignore new file mode 100644 index 0000000..57affb6 --- /dev/null +++ b/.gitignore @@ -0,0 +1 @@ +.osc diff --git a/pytest-2.2.3.zip b/pytest-2.2.3.zip new file mode 100644 index 0000000..bc203d0 --- /dev/null +++ b/pytest-2.2.3.zip @@ -0,0 +1,3 @@ +version https://git-lfs.github.com/spec/v1 +oid sha256:a9f76ba1ea10ab4d40f4382df15ec2ce583052496547aa9e6bab059eafd9406e +size 307445 diff --git a/python-pytest.changes b/python-pytest.changes new file mode 100644 index 0000000..ad3b28d --- /dev/null +++ b/python-pytest.changes @@ -0,0 +1,5 @@ +------------------------------------------------------------------- +Mon Feb 20 21:59:11 UTC 2012 - saschpe@gmx.de + +- Initial version + diff --git a/python-pytest.spec b/python-pytest.spec new file mode 100644 index 0000000..279f481 --- /dev/null +++ b/python-pytest.spec @@ -0,0 +1,60 @@ +# +# spec file for package python-pytest +# +# Copyright (c) 2012 SUSE LINUX Products GmbH, Nuernberg, Germany. +# +# All modifications and additions to the file contributed by third parties +# remain the property of their copyright owners, unless otherwise agreed +# upon. The license for this file, and modifications and additions to the +# file, is the same license as for the pristine package itself (unless the +# license for the pristine package is not an Open Source License, in which +# case the license is the MIT License). An "Open Source License" is a +# license that conforms to the Open Source Definition (Version 1.9) +# published by the Open Source Initiative. +# +# Please submit bugfixes or comments via http://bugs.opensuse.org/ +# + +Name: python-pytest +Version: 2.2.3 +Release: 0 +License: MIT +Summary: Simple powerful testing with Python +Url: http://pytest.org +Group: Development/Languages/Python +Source: http://pypi.python.org/packages/source/p/pytest/pytest-%{version}.zip +BuildRequires: python-Sphinx +BuildRequires: python-devel +BuildRequires: python-py +BuildRequires: unzip +Requires: python-py +BuildRoot: %{_tmppath}/%{name}-%{version}-build +%if 0%{?suse_version} && 0%{?suse_version} <= 1110 +%{!?python_sitelib: %global python_sitelib %(python -c "from distutils.sysconfig import get_python_lib; print get_python_lib()")} +%else +BuildArch: noarch +%endif + +%description +cross-project testing tool for Python. + +%prep +%setup -q -n pytest-%{version} + +%build +python setup.py build +cd doc && make html && rm -r _build/html/.buildinfo # Build HTML documentation + +%install +python setup.py install --prefix=%{_prefix} --root=%{buildroot} + +%check +python setup.py test + +%files +%defattr(-,root,root,-) +%doc LICENSE README.txt doc/_build/html +%{_bindir}/py.test* +%{python_sitelib}/* + +%changelog